Hi,

The "Correct Double Capitals" is a very important feature for me (sloppy typer :D ) However I noticed that if you type fast, Fastkeys corrects the second word as well. So instead of "Mr Miller" it corrects it to "Mr miller" although I definitely capitalize the second "M". If I pause for a very brief moment in between those two words, everything is fine. This is just done when I type very fast. If I disable the Correct Double Capitals function eveything is fine.

Any idea what this could be caused by?
